Bert Kwouk, an English actor of Chinese descent played Chairman Peng in this. He was later known as Clouseau's maniac valet in the Pink Panther films.
In his old age he played "Electrical Entwhistle", an electrician & washing machine salesman in the long running English TV serial "Last of the Summer Wine."
